NVEE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

188 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in NV5 Global (NVEE)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$1.41B — up 49% from $945M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 52 funds opened new NVEE positions and 17 closed out — a net gain of 35 holders — while 64 added to existing stakes and 45 trimmed.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$116M. The largest seller was American Century Companies, exiting entirely with an estimated $44.1M sold.
